The link between the blazon and Roncacci is relevant although convoluted. In the beginning, coats of arms were awarded to individuals, not entire clans, and were linked to the person who had obtained them through merit, combat, or social status. Over time, the emblem of Roncacci became hereditary, becoming a distinctive symbol of the family lineage, thus becoming associated with the surname Roncacci.
Assignment: Although coat of arms may be associated with Roncacci, it is crucial to note that historically they were assigned to individuals. This implies that not all individuals with the surname Roncacci have heraldic legitimacy over the shield linked to Roncacci, especially if they fail to demonstrate direct ancestry with the original holder of the shield. In the same way, it is possible to find different shields for the surname Roncacci, since they could have been granted to people from different families but with the surname Roncacci.
Distinctions: Within a family carrying the Roncacci lineage, it is common to observe multiple distinctions in the heraldic shield that allow different branches, descendants or particular positions to be identified.
Tradition and control: In various nations, there are heraldic committees in charge of supervising the granting, use, and registration of coats of arms to guarantee their proper use and legacy for the Roncacci family. These organizations usually provide advice and documentation for those who wish to make the coat of arms linked to Roncacci official.
